ABSTRACT
Malignancy developing in the trophic ulcer of leprosy is no more a rarity. In four years period we detected seven cases of squamous cell carcinoma developing in the trophic ulcer in patients with lepromatous leprosy.

Leprosy patients are protected from tetanus due to acquired natural immunity against tetanus. The incidence of tetanus in Leprosy is very low. A case of Indeterminate Leprosy developing tetanus following injury and terminating fatally is presented.

Tetanus in lepromatous leprosy is rare and reported occasionally as case reports only. We present a case of lepromatous leprosy who succumbed to death due to rapidly progressing tetanus. The mechanism of protection from tetanus in leprosy is discussed.

Development of malignancy in the trophic ulcer in leprosy is not previously believed rare. In India, less than a dozen cases are reported uptil now. We present a case of squamous cell carcinoma in trophic ulcer in leprosy patient because of its paucity in literature. Aetiopathogenesis of malignancy is discussed briefly.
